In April, a free festival will take place in the center of Riga, uniting music, gastronomy, and the atmosphere of a spring city. The organizers invite residents and tourists to spend a day in Old Riga without spending money on entry.
When and Where the Festival Will Take Place
The Vecrīgas Festivāls is scheduled for April 18, 2026. It will unfold at Dome Square — one of the main locations in the Old Town, traditionally used for major cultural events.
The event will be a one-day affair and completely free for all visitors.
What Awaits Guests
The organizers promise a rich program aimed at a wide audience. Guests can expect:
-
live music and performances: the evening program includes performances by the bands "Raum", "Lablīgais tips", and "PND", as well as the duo "Olas". Throughout the day, there will be a children's program featuring the ensemble "Dzeguzīte", the group "Bitīt' matos", and the "Latvijas un Estonies simpātīska orķestra", with DJs performing during the intermissions.
-
street food and gastronomic zones;
-
entertainment activities;
-
a festive atmosphere in the historic city center.
